Lemon Herb Baked Haddock

This gluten-free baked haddock recipe is light and refreshing, perfect for a healthy dinner option. The delicate fish is baked with a combination of lemon, garlic, and fresh herbs, resulting in a flavorful yet simple dish. With just a few ingredients and minimal preparation time, this meal is ideal for busy weeknights.

Ingredients

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Juice of 1 lemon
  • Zest of 1 lemon
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h dill,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  3. In a small bowl, mix together olive oil, garlic, lemon juice, lemon zest, parsley, dill, salt, and pepper.
  4. Pour the mixture over the haddock fillets, ensuring they are evenly coated.
  5. Bake in the preheated oven for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.
  6. Serve immediately with extra lemon wedges on the side.

Crispy Gluten-Free Baked Haddock

For those who enjoy a crispy texture without frying, this gluten-free baked haddock recipe delivers just that. Using a gluten-free breadcrumb coating, this recipe ensures you get the perfect crunch, with a tender fish inside. It’s a great option if you’re craving something crunchy but want to keep it healthy and gluten-free.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 cup gluten-free bre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 2 eggs, beaten
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ly coat it with olive oil.
  3. In a shallow bowl, mix together gluten-free bre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, paprika,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  4. Dip each haddock fillet into the beaten eggs, then coat it with the breadcrumb mixture.
  5. Place the coated fillets onto the prepared baking sheet.
  6. Drizzle the fillets with a little olive oil to help them crisp up during baking.
  7.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ish is golden brown and flakes easily with a fork.

Garlic Butter Baked Haddock

This garlic butter baked haddock recipe is a rich and savory option for those who want a more indulgent meal while still keeping it gluten-free. The buttery garlic sauce enhances the natural flavor of the haddock, making each bite melt-in-your-mouth delicious.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 4 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1/2 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a bowl, mix together the melted butter, minced garlic, lemon juice, parsley, paprika, salt, and pepper.
  4. Pour the garlic butter mixture over the haddock fillets, making sure they are well coated.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.
  6. Garnish with additional parsley before serving.

Baked Haddock with Parmesan and Panko Crust

This crispy gluten-free baked haddock recipe features a delicious crust made from a combination of gluten-free panko breadcrumbs and Parmesan cheese. The fish is perfectly baked, allowing the crust to become golden and crispy while keeping the fish moist and tender inside.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 cup gluten-free panko breadcrumbs
  • 1/4 cup grated Parmesan cheese
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ly coat it with olive oil.
  3. In a bowl, combine the gluten-free panko bre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, parsley, garlic powder,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spread Dijon mustard on each haddock fillet, then press the fillets into the breadcrumb mixture, coating each side evenly.
  5. Arrange the fillets on the prepared baking sheet and drizzle with lemon juice.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ily and the crust is golden brown.

Baked Haddock with Spinach and Feta

For a more Mediterranean-inspired baked haddock, this recipe combines fresh spinach, creamy feta, and a hint of lemon to create a flavorful and filling dish. The fish is baked on a bed of spinach, allowing it to absorb the flavors and remain moist and tender.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 2 cups fresh spinach, chopped
  • 1/2 cup crumbled feta cheese
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add the garlic and sauté until fragrant.
  3. Add the spinach and cook until wilted. Season with salt and pepper.
  4. Spread the cooked spinach mixture evenly on the bottom of a baking dish.
  5. Place the haddock fillets on top of the spinach, then sprinkle with crumbled feta and drizzle with lemon juice.
  6. Bake for 15-20 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Tomatoes and Olives

This Mediterranean-inspired recipe brings together the rich flavors of tomatoes, olives, and garlic to create a delicious topping for baked haddock. The tangy tomatoes and briny olives pair beautifully with the mild haddock, making this dish a flavorful and satisfying meal.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 cup cherry tomatoes, halved
  • 1/2 cup Kalamata olives, pitted and sliced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a bowl, mix together the cherry tomatoes, olives, olive oil, garlic, oregano,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spoon the tomato and olive mixture over the haddock fillets.
  5. Bake for 15-18 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with a Coconut Crust

For a tropical twist, this baked haddock recipe uses coconut flour and shredded coconut to create a crunchy, slightly sweet crust. It’s perfect for anyone looking for a unique flavor combination that still keeps the dish gluten-free.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/2 cup shredded coconut
  • 1/4 cup coconut flour
  • 1 egg, beaten
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 teaspoon paprika
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and lightly coat it with olive oil.
  3. In a bowl, mix together the shredded coconut, coconut flour, paprika, salt, and pepper.
  4. Dip each haddock fillet into the beaten egg, then coat it with the coconut mixture.
  5. Arrange the fillets on the prepared baking sheet and drizzle with olive oil.
  6.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ish is golden brown and flakes easily.

Baked Haddock with Avocado and Cilantro Lime Sauce

This fresh and vibrant baked haddock recipe combines creamy avocado and a tangy cilantro lime sauce, creating a flavorful and satisfying meal. The richness of the avocado complements the lightness of the haddock, while the lime and cilantro bring a bright and zesty touch.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 ripe avocado, mashed
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1/4 cup f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ish and drizzle with olive oil.
  3. Bake the fillets for 12-15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.
  4. In a small bowl, mix together the mashed avocado, lime juice, cilantro, salt, and pepper.
  5. Serve the baked haddock fillets topped with the avocado cilantro lime sauce.

Baked Haddock with Mustard and Herb Crust

This mustard and herb crust adds an extra layer of flavor to your baked haddock. The tangy mustard combines with a variety of fresh herbs to create a flavorful coating that enhances the fish’s natural sweetness. The perfect dish for those who enjoy bold, savory flavors.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 3 tablespoons Dijon mustard
  • 1 tablespoon honey
  • 1 teaspoon dried thyme
  • 1 teaspoon dried rosemary
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Place the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a small bowl, whisk together Dijon mustard, honey, thyme, rosemary,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spread the mustard mixture evenly over the f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Lemon Garlic Butter Sauce

This easy-to-make baked haddock recipe features a luscious lemon garlic butter sauce that enhances the delicate flavor of the fish. The buttery sauce is zesty and aromatic, perfectly complementing the flaky texture of the haddock for a flavorful, satisfying dish.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 teaspoon lemon zest
  • 1 tablespoon fresh parsley,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a bowl, whisk together melted butter, garlic, lemon juice, lemon zest, parsley, salt, and pepper.
  4. Pour the butter sauce evenly over the haddock f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Sweet Chili Glaze

For those who like a sweet and spicy twist, this baked haddock recipe features a sweet chili glaze that adds a layer of heat and sweetness. The fish is perfectly baked with a hint of heat and sugar, resulting in a dynamic and exciting flavor profile.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/4 cup sweet chili sauce
  • 1 tablespoon soy sauce (gluten-free)
  • 1 tablespoon rice vinegar
  • 2 teaspoons sesame oil
  • 1 teaspoon fresh ginger, grated
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  3. In a bowl, mix together sweet chili sauce, soy sauce, rice vinegar, sesame oil, ginger, salt, and pepper.
  4. Pour the sweet chili glaze over the f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

This recipe brings together the perfect balance of sweetness and heat, creating an exciting twist on baked haddock. The glaze caramelizes slightly during baking, providing a beautiful finish to the dish. Serve it with a side of rice or a crisp salad for a complete meal.

Baked Haddock with Pesto Crust

If you’re a fan of pesto, this baked haddock recipe is the perfect way to enjoy it. The pesto crust adds a fragrant, herbal layer of flavor to the fish, making each bite aromatic and savory. It’s a great way to use fresh basil and bring bold Mediterranean flavors to your meal.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/2 cup pesto sauce (store-bought or homemade)
  • 1/4 cup gluten-free breadcrumbs
  • 2 tablespoons grated Parmesan cheese
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  3. Spread a layer of pesto sauce evenly over each fillet.
  4. In a small bowl, combine gluten-free breadcrumbs, Parmesan cheese, salt, and pepper.
  5. Sprinkle the breadcrumb mixture over the pesto-coated fillets.
  6.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ily and the crust is golden brown.

Baked Haddock with Roasted Red Pepper Sauce

This baked haddock recipe features a roasted red pepper sauce that’s both smoky and slightly sweet. The smooth sauce creates a rich coating over the flaky haddock, adding a wonderful depth of flavor while still allowing the fish to remain the star of the dish.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 jar (about 12 oz) roasted red peppers, drained
  • 1/4 cup ol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h basil,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a blender or food processor, blend the roasted red peppers, olive oil, garlic, basil, salt, and pepper until smooth.
  4. Pour the red pepper sauce over the haddock f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Bacon and Brussels Sprouts

For a hearty, savory take on baked haddock, this recipe pairs the fish with crispy bacon and roasted Brussels sprouts. The smoky bacon adds a wonderful depth of flavor, while the Brussels sprouts provide a slight bitterness that balances the richness of the fish.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 4 slices of bacon, chopped
  • 1 cup Brussels sprouts, trimmed and halved
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on fresh thyme,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a skillet, cook the chopped bacon over medium heat until crispy. Remove from the skillet and set aside.
  3. In the same skillet, add olive oil and sauté the Brussels sprouts until slightly browned, about 5 minutes.
  4.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et and season with salt and pepper.
  5. Scatter the sautéed Brussels sprouts around the fish and top with crispy bacon.
  6. Sprinkle with fresh thyme and b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Caper and Olive Tapenade

For a Mediterranean-inspired twist, this baked haddock is topped with a tangy caper and olive tapenade. The tapenade is briny and full of flavor, complementing the mild fish perfectly. This dish is great for anyone who enjoys bold, savory flavors.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/2 cup Kalamata olives, pitted and chopped
  • 2 tablespoons capers, drained
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et.
  3. In a small bowl, combine olives, capers, olive oil, lemon juice, parsley,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spoon the tapenade mixture over the haddock fillets.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Garlic Lemon and Capers

A simple yet elegant recipe, this baked haddock is enhanced with a garlicky lemon and caper sauce. The briny capers and fresh garlic add a savory depth to the fish, while the lemon keeps everything bright and refreshing.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il
  • 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on capers, drained and chopped
  • Juice and zest of 1 lemon
  • 1/4 cup fresh parsley,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a small pan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add minced garlic and sauté for 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
  4. Add the capers, lemon juice, and zest to the pan, and cook for another 2 minutes.
  5. Pour the garlic-lemon-caper sauce over the fish fillets.
  6. Sprinkle fresh parsley on top and season with salt and pepper.
  7.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Mango Salsa

For a fresh, tropical twist on baked haddock, this recipe features a vibrant mango salsa that adds a sweet and tangy contrast to the flaky fish. The salsa is easy to prepare and brings a burst of color and flavor to the plate.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 mango, diced
  • 1/2 red onion, finely ch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h cilantro,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ish and season with salt and pepper.
  3. Bake the fish for 12–15 minutes, or until it flakes easily with a fork.
  4. While the fish bakes, prepare the mango salsa by combining diced mango, red onion, cilantro, lime juice, olive oil, salt, and pepper in a bowl.
  5. Once the fish is done, top each fillet with a generous spoonful of mango salsa and serve.

Baked Haddock with Tomato Basil Sauce

This baked haddock is paired with a simple yet delicious tomato basil sauce that brings fresh, herbaceous flavors to the fish. The tomato sauce adds depth and richness, while the basil gives it a fragrant, savory touch.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1 can (14.5 oz) diced tomatoes, drained
  • 1 tablespoon olive oil
  • 1 tablespoon balsamic vinegar
  • 1 teaspoon dried oregano
  • 1/4 cup fresh basil, chopped
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ish.
  3. In a small saucepan,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add diced tomatoes, balsamic vinegar, oregano, salt, and pepper. Simmer for 5-7 minutes until the sauce thickens slightly.
  4. Pour the tomato basil sauce over the haddock fillets.
  5. Sprinkle fresh basil on top and b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ish flakes easily with a fork.

Baked Haddock with Herbed Cream Cheese

For a rich and creamy version of baked haddock, this recipe uses a herbed cream cheese topping that adds flavor and texture. The cream cheese mixture is easy to prepare and provides a velvety finish to the mild fish.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/4 cup cream cheese, softened
  • 2 tablespoons fresh parsley, chopped
  • 1 tablespoon fresh dill,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on garlic powder
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. In a bowl, combine the cream cheese, parsley, dill, garlic powder, lemon juice, salt, and pepper. Mix until smooth.
  3.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ish and spread the herbed cream cheese mixture over the top of each fillet.
  4.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ish is cooked through and the cream cheese topping is lightly golden.

Baked Haddock with Spicy Sriracha Mayo

If you like a little heat in your meals, this baked haddock recipe features a spicy Sriracha mayo topping that adds a tangy kick. The spicy mayo is creamy and flavorful, perfectly complementing the mild fish.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 1/4 cup mayonnaise (gluten-free)
  • 1 tablespoon Sriracha sauce (adjust to taste)
  • 1 tablespoon lime juice
  • 1 teaspoon sesame oil
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ets on a baking sheet.
  3. In a small bowl, mix together mayonnaise, Sriracha, lime juice, sesame oil, salt, and pepper.
  4. Spread the spicy mayo mixture evenly over the top of each fillet.
  5. Bake for 12–15 minutes, or until the fish is cooked through and the topping is golden and bubbly.

Baked Haddock with Parsnip Mash

For a comforting, hearty dish, this baked haddock recipe is paired with creamy parsnip mash, which adds a slightly sweet and earthy flavor that complements the fish perfectly. The mash is a great alternative to traditional mashed potatoes and is naturally gluten-free.

Ingredients:

  • 4 haddock fillets (about 6 ounces each)
  • 2 large parsnips, peeled and chopped
  • 1/4 cup unsalted butter
  • 1/4 cup milk (or dairy-free alternative)
  • Salt and pepper, to taste
  • Fresh thyme, for garnish

Instructions:

  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
  2. Arrange the haddock fillets in a baking dish and season with salt and pepper.
  3. Bake the fish for 12–15 minutes, or until it flakes easily with a fork.
  4. While the fish bakes, cook the parsnips in boiling water for 10-12 minutes, or until tender.
  5. Drain the parsnips and mash them with butter and milk. Season with salt and pepper.
  6. Serve the baked haddock with a generous scoop of parsnip mash and garnish with fresh thyme.
